From b162d63a1b3d0917f6fddd5f160b2c926fd774c3 Mon Sep 17 00:00:00 2001 From: collecting Date: Sun, 12 Oct 2025 21:45:53 +0000 Subject: [PATCH] fix: Resizable w/ Window Memory --- src/citron/uisettings.cpp |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/src/citron/uisettings.cpp b/src/citron/uisettings.cpp index f4db1824d..3512d8a1a 100644 --- a/src/citron/uisettings.cpp +++ b/src/citron/uisettings.cpp @@ -68,6 +68,8 @@ namespace UISettings { config.setValue(QStringLiteral("geometry"), values.geometry); config.setValue(QStringLiteral("state"), values.state); config.setValue(QStringLiteral("geometryRenderWindow"), values.renderwindow_geometry); + config.setValue(QStringLiteral("configureDialogGeometry"), values.configure_dialog_geometry); + config.setValue(QStringLiteral("perGameConfigureGeometry"), values.per_game_configure_geometry); config.setValue(QStringLiteral("gameListHeaderState"), values.gamelist_header_state); config.setValue(QStringLiteral("microProfileDialogGeometry"), values.microprofile_geometry); @@ -106,6 +108,10 @@ namespace UISettings { values.state = config.value(QStringLiteral("state")).toByteArray(); values.renderwindow_geometry = config.value(QStringLiteral("geometryRenderWindow")).toByteArray(); + values.configure_dialog_geometry = + config.value(QStringLiteral("configureDialogGeometry")).toByteArray(); + values.per_game_configure_geometry = + config.value(QStringLiteral("perGameConfigureGeometry")).toByteArray(); values.gamelist_header_state = config.value(QStringLiteral("gameListHeaderState")).toByteArray(); values.microprofile_geometry =